Output 10c8a915246add8eb2339dd60837e00fe3b2648184d7a2f98d4f35e9b8ccf8b1:22

value
21665
script pubkey
OP_0 OP_PUSHBYTES_20 20ef44b53ea38093095295888a3d1a9e3df1ef10
address
bc1qyrh5fdf75wqfxz2jjkyg50g6nc7lrmcsz9mytl
transaction
10c8a915246add8eb2339dd60837e00fe3b2648184d7a2f98d4f35e9b8ccf8b1
confirmations
250633
spent
true